A Comprehensive Guide to Window Renovation
Window renovation is not almost aesthetic appeals; it significantly affects energy efficiency, convenience, and the overall value of a property. Whether you're looking to change old, drafty windows or merely upgrade to modern designs, comprehending the ins and outs of window renovation is important. This article will dig into the numerous aspects of window renovation, offering valuable insights, tips, and a thorough FAQ area to help guide property owners through the process.
Why Consider Window Renovation?
Before diving into the specifics, let's take a look at some compelling factors to refurbish your windows:
Energy Efficiency: Old windows can result in substantial energy loss, causing your heating and cooling systems to work more difficult.Enhanced Aesthetics: New windows can drastically enhance the curb appeal of your home, contributing to its market price.Increased Comfort: Renovated windows can remove drafts and cold areas, making your home much more comfortable.Improved Security: Modern window alternatives feature sophisticated locking mechanisms that supply much better security against break-ins.Sound Insulation: If you reside in a noisy area, updated windows can considerably minimize outside sound.Types of Window Renovation
Window renovation can involve different methods depending on your specific needs and budget. Here's a breakdown of the most common types:

When choosing windows, the material of the frame is an important choice. Each product has its own benefits:
MaterialProsConsVinylHighly energy-efficient, low maintenanceMinimal visual choices compared to woodWoodExceptional insulation, natural aestheticRequires routine maintenance and treatmentAluminumStrong and durable, low maintenancePoor insulation, can be prone to condensationFiberglassVery energy-efficient, strong, and long lastingHigher initial costCost Considerations

Q1: How long does window renovation usually take?A1: The timeline can differ widely depending upon the scope of the job. Complete replacements can take a few days, while remediations might take longer depending upon the intricacy. Q2: Are there any permits
required for window replacement?A2: In numerous areas, you will require an authorization,
especially for complete replacements. It's recommended to contact your local structure department before beginning. Q3: How much energy can I save with new windows?A3: Energy savings can differ, however homeowners often report a decrease of 15-25% in energy costs after changing old windows with energy-efficient models. Q4: Can I do the renovation myself?A4: While DIY restorations are possible, it's generally suggested to employ experts for full replacements or intricate repairs, as improper installation can result in more concerns.
